    how to set permissions of LDAP user (Active Directory) on AIX?

    I've solved one of my problems: If I use Ad-Groups with the same GIDs of the local AIX groups, the LDAP users have the local group permissions on the AIX system. But you cannot create Groups with the same GID on AD. So all users who are member in such a group would have access to all aixsystem...

    LDAP-Client: Using Filter in ldap.cfg (userbasedn)

    I've found a solution. The problem is the OU (I don't know why) . If I set the userbasedn to DC=local??(&(objectclass=user)(company=IT)) there are positive matches and it works fine.
